Description
English: Fusarium culmorum: causal agent of foot and root rot and head blight on wheat. Fusarium head blight (FHB) symptoms: (A,B) head blight symptoms; (C) brown/purplish discoloration below head; (D–F) orange sporodochia on spikelets.
